Real-World Testing: Putting SIG UNIV REFLEX SIGHT RISER MNT to the Test
First Use Experience
My initial testing took place at a local outdoor shooting range. I mounted the SIG UNIV REFLEX SIGHT RISER MNT to my AR-15, paired with a SIG SAUER Romeo5 red dot sight.
The raised optic immediately improved my shooting posture, especially while wearing my plate carrier; acquiring the red dot became significantly faster and more natural. I tested the setup in both dry and slightly damp conditions.
The first few magazines went smoothly, with no noticeable issues; however, I did find myself double-checking the mounting screws after the first 50 rounds, just to be sure everything was still secure.
Extended Use & Reliability
After several months of regular use, the SIG UNIV REFLEX SIGHT RISER MNT has proven to be surprisingly durable. There are only minor signs of wear on the finish, primarily around the mounting points.
Cleaning the riser is straightforward; a quick wipe-down with a cloth is usually sufficient. Compared to my previous direct-mount setup, the elevated optic now stays significantly cleaner, being further away from muzzle blast and debris.
This riser outperformed my expectations, providing a noticeable improvement in speed and comfort, while remaining securely mounted throughout several range sessions.
Breaking Down the Features of SIG UNIV REFLEX SIGHT RISER MNT
Specifications
The SIG UNIV REFLEX SIGHT RISER MNT is designed to elevate any compatible reflex sight to a more comfortable height for various shooting stances. Its universal design ensures compatibility with a wide range of red dot sights that utilize the common Picatinny rail mounting system.
While the exact height increase isn’t explicitly stated by SIG SAUER, it provides enough lift to clear most front sight posts and improve visibility when using night vision or gas masks. The material is likely aluminum, contributing to a lightweight yet robust construction, all coming in at a cost of $69.99.
These specifications are important as they directly influence the shooter’s comfort, speed, and accuracy by optimizing the sight picture and reducing neck strain.
Performance & Functionality
The primary function of the SIG UNIV REFLEX SIGHT RISER MNT is to raise the optic, and it accomplishes this task effectively. The increased height provides a more natural head position, leading to faster target acquisition and improved situational awareness.
A notable strength is its simple and secure mounting system, however, the lack of quick-detach functionality could be a drawback for some users. Overall, it meets expectations by providing a simple and effective solution for improving red dot sight usability.
Design & Ergonomics
The SIG UNIV REFLEX SIGHT RISER MNT features a straightforward, utilitarian design. The black finish is durable and blends well with most firearms.
Its lightweight construction doesn’t add significant weight to the rifle, a definite plus. The mounting surface is smooth and provides a solid, stable platform for the optic.
